🌐 What Exactly Is a Digital Twin?
At its core, a Digital Twin is a digital duplicate of a physical object or system. But it’s not just a 3D model. A digital twin is powered by real-time data and is used for:
- Simulation
- Analysis
- Control and optimization
From engines to organs, these digital counterparts help us understand, predict, and enhance the performance of real-world systems.
🛠️ How Are Digital Twins Being Used?
Let’s explore how different industries are already benefiting from digital twins:
✈️ Predictive Maintenance in Aviation
Jet engines are incredibly complex and expensive to repair. With digital twins, engineers can monitor the digital version of an engine to predict failures before they occur, allowing for timely maintenance and increased safety. This reduces downtime and saves millions in repair costs.
🏙️ Smarter Cities with Real-Time Data
Urban planners are using digital twins to visualize and optimize city infrastructure. Whether it’s managing traffic flow, improving waste collection, or designing more efficient transport routes, digital twins help cities become more livable and sustainable.
🏎️ Revolutionizing Formula One Racing
In the high-speed world of F1, every millisecond counts. Teams now create digital twins of race cars to run simulations in virtual wind tunnels or test them on virtual race tracks. This slashes development time and leads to faster, more precise performance tweaks — all without burning a drop of fuel.
🏥 Personalized Medicine and Virtual Organs
Healthcare is undergoing a quiet revolution. Doctors can create digital replicas of a patient’s organs to simulate how treatments would work, helping them tailor therapies to each individual. This means more effective care and fewer side effects.
